4 CMS Components
4.3.4 Functional Description
The AEC-VS is equipped with:
Pulse input for connecting inductive proximity sensors with NAMUR interface
Pulse input for connecting inductive proximity sensors with 3-wire interface
Analogue input for the connection of rotary encoders with current interface 0/4 - 20 mA or
position indicators from actuator drives with current interface 0/4 - 20 mA
Non-failsafe, digital output (typically configured for ’Fan ON’)
Analogue current output 0/4 - 20 mA
Analogue voltage output 2/0 - 10 V
Non-failsafe, digital input (typically configured with ’Fan fault’)
Channel configuration
Parameters are scaling the channel feedback.
AEC-VS configuration lower range (P 48, P 50)
AEC-VS configuration upper range (P 49, P 51)
The type of the used input must be set in ’AEC-VS configuration input’.
Setting the parameters require a reboot of the system.
